PHP 最简单的验证登录用户(基本表单用户验证)

以下代码可以实现基本的表单提交,用户验证。

html页面中的用户名,php会放到$_SERVER['PHP_AUTH_USER']中。密码放入$_SERVER['PHP_AUTH_PW']中。

hello world处,可以实现,你想要接下来进行的操作。


 //判断来源 http 验证登录用户

if (!isset($_SERVER['PHP_AUTH_USER'])) {
    header("WWW-Authenticate: Basic realm=\"My Private Area\"");
    header("HTTP/1.0 401 Unauthorized");
    print "You need valid credentials to get access!\n";
    exit;
} else {
    
    if (($_SERVER['PHP_AUTH_USER'] == 'admin') && ($_SERVER['PHP_AUTH_PW'] == 'qwert!@#$%12345')) {    
    echo "hello world";
    } else {
        header("WWW-Authenticate: Basic realm=\"My Private Area\"");
        header("HTTP/1.0 401 Unauthorized");
        print "You need valid credentials to get access!\n";
        exit;
    }
}

猜你喜欢

转载自blog.csdn.net/wuye_lh/article/details/79668852